Inactivation of sortilin (a novel lysosomal sorting receptor) by dominant negative competition and RNA interference
To assess the role of sortilin in the sorting and trafficking of sphingolipid activator proteins (SAPs) the function of sortilin was abolished by a dominant-negative mutant and by the use of RNAi.
